WebApr 22, 2024 · That is a very old idea to think of the mass “as if it increases” with speed. Which works ok in a limited way, such as getting to E=mc^2. But modern science accepts the idea is incorrect in application and mass should be understood as intrinsic and unchanging with speed. Only momentum “p” or ‘mv’ is factored to increase with speed ... WebMar 23, 2024 · When writing equations of motion for a dropped object, mass is in the equations in 2 places and they cancel out. That is basically the reason that mass does not affect the results of analysis of a projectile. (In answering your question, you are obviously meant to ignore air resistance. Galileo's experiment also ignored air resistance.) WebMar 18, 2024 · Assuming we are talking about the mass of the satellite (and not the mass of the body being orbited), mass does not affect the orbital speed. Kepler's 3rd Law of Planetary Motion says that T^2 = (4*pi^2*r^3)/(GM) T is the period of the orbit. That and the radius of the orbit determine the orbital speed.
